How A lot Earnings You SHOULD Spend On Your House, MAX

The rule I would at all times heard was that you must pay not more than 30% of your gross earnings in direction of lease — and looking out across the internet now, it seems like the final recommendation is 28% of your gross earnings in direction of mortgage, with not more than 36% of your earnings in direction of all money owed, together with mortgage. (That is known as the 28/36 rule.)

How A lot Does Your House Comprise Your Internet Price?

In response to The Monetary Samurai, the common American has 70% of their web price of their properties — however the creator thinks that is an excessive amount of: “In my view, the perfect major residence worth as a proportion of web price is not more than 30%. This can be a proportion to finally shoot for as a first-time homebuyer. For veteran house consumers, you should utilize 30% of your web price as a barometer to your subsequent home buy.”
